The Nantucket County board authorized a public review period for the federally required FFY 2026 Unified Planning Work Program, approving a $337,187 budget and setting a public meeting for June 23 to gather comments.

Nantucket County on a unanimous vote authorized a public review period for its Federal Fiscal Year 2026 Unified Planning Work Program, approving a $337,187 budget and scheduling a public meeting for June 23 at 5 p.m. to collect comments.

The action matters because the Unified Planning Work Program (UPWP) is the federally required work plan for regions that receive federal, state and regional transportation funding; it sets priorities for data collection, planning and implementation that determine how those federal funds are spent locally.
